What are the responsibilities and job description for the Table Games Supervisor position at Rivers Casino Philadelphia?
Summary: Lead table games dealers to maintain the integrity of assigned games and personnel.

Essential Job Functions:
· Monitors and supervises all assigned gaming areas.
· Opens and closes table games in assigned area verifying count as provided by the dealer.
· Inspects card decks prior to play.
· Tracks and records player buy-ins, wins, losses and bet amounts.
· Monitors bets and payouts and corrects as needed.
· Supervises player tracking process.
· Initiates and verifies fills to tables.
· Investigates and resolves guest complaints or concerns in accordance with standard procedures.
· Maintains security of all games.
· Responds calmly and makes rational decisions when handling guest issues.
· Remains alert to any unusual or questionable activity by team members and guests and takesappropriate action to correct the situation within established policies and procedures.
· Ensures compliance with all regulatory controls both internal and external including but not limited to the state and federal laws and the Pennsylvania Gaming Control Board regulations.
· Train and manages staff in accordance with organizational and approved departmental standards, policies and programs.
· Makes recommendations for Team Member discipline to Pit Manager.
· Assists with dealer performance review process.
· Responsible for safeguarding assets.
· Performs all other duties as assigned.
